The Role

As a Support Worker, you will provide person-centred care and support to adults, helping them live as independently as possible. Duties include:

Supporting individuals with daily routines and independent living skills

Assisting with personal care and hygiene

Managing behaviours that challenge with empathy and consistency

Promoting choice, dignity, and respect in all aspects of care

Supporting with community access, appointments, and activities

Contributing to care plans and maintaining accurate records
